UMB and Microsoft Launch Copilot Chat Prompt-A-Thon​

On March 31, the University of Maryland Baltimore (UMB) and Microsoft joined forces to kick off an exciting event: the Microsoft Copilot Chat Prompt-A-Thon. This innovative competition ushers in a new era in prompt engineering and AI-assisted communication, promising a dynamic collaboration between academic creativity and cutting-edge Microsoft technology.

A New Frontier in AI Interaction​

What Is the Copilot Chat Prompt-A-Thon?​

The Copilot Chat Prompt-A-Thon is not your typical hackathon. Instead of coding marathons or design sprints, this event focuses on crafting the best possible conversation starters—or prompts—for Microsoft’s Copilot Chat. Participants are challenged to develop engaging, efficient, and creative prompts that can guide the AI to produce useful responses. With the rapid evolution of AI systems, prompt engineering has become an essential skill for anyone looking to harness the power of modern chat interfaces.

Interactive Format and Judging​

Unlike traditional competitions where the focus is on coding prowess alone, the Prompt-A-Thon emphasizes a holistic understanding of AI interaction. Judges will evaluate submissions based on clarity, creativity, and the ability to provoke engaging and precise AI responses.
